Heart Smart: Whole-grain pasta a rich source of fiber Sun, 27 Jan, 2013 01:53 AM PST The latest U.S. Dietary Guidelines encourage Americans to eat at least three servings of whole grains each day. People who consume more whole grains tend to have a lower risk of heart disease, diabetes, digestive disorders and possibly some forms of cancer. Familial gene mutation immortalises deadly skin cancer Sun, 27 Jan, 2013 01:22 AM PST An Indian origin scientist and his team analysed the genomes of 14 family members who were affected by malignant melanoma and found an identical mutation in the gene for telomerase, an enzyme often called immortality enzyme, in all persons studied. Stress reduces effectiveness of prostate cancer therapies aniin.com Sun, 27 Jan, 2013 01:19 AM PST Washington, January 27 (ANI): Findings from a new study have suggested that beta-blockers, which are used for the treatment of high blood pressure and block the effects of stress hormone adrenaline, could increase the efficacy of anti-cancer therapies. | |
